I did mine with a 55gal NAPA drum of -20WWF and picked up a few cases of gallon jugs to bring it up to the 76 gallons I needed. I used the $38 harbor freight DC 200gph pump and it worked great.

I moved some brush around and it's like having a new tractor. So much more stable.

I just got around to filling mine yesterday. Took about 2 1/2 hours to put 110 gallons in. The 30 gallons of pure methanol cost me $90.00 instead of $45.00. Was in too big a hurry to argue.
I am sure he said 1.50 a gallon before though.
Mixed it with 80 gallons of water.
It started going faster after I figured out to set the pump on the ground instead of on top of the barrel and to let air out every five minutes or so. I just unscrewed the whole adapter from the valve stem to let air escape, that tiny air release button was way too slow.

My 2.1 gpm fimco gold pump did a good job. I think..
